Who funds Grand Companions Humane Society?

Grand Companions Humane Society is funded by 12 grantmakers, led by James a Buddy Davidson ($113K), Permian Basin Area Foundation ($80K), Dora Roberts Foundation ($80K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$468K in grants to Grand Companions Humane Society between 2020–2024.
